What Are Real Money Blackjack Apps?
Real money blackjack apps are mobile applications or mobile-optimised websites that allow players to wager and potentially win actual cash by playing blackjack. These apps are typically offered by licensed online casinos or betting platforms and are accessible via smartphones and tablets. Players can download a dedicated app from the Apple App Store or Google Play Store, or access games directly through a web browser.
Unlike social casino apps, which use virtual currency and do not offer cash payouts, real money blackjack apps require you to deposit funds and provide the opportunity to withdraw winnings. This real-money aspect brings an added layer of excitement and risk, making it important to choose reputable and secure platforms.

Bonuses and Promotions for Blackjack Apps
Bonuses are a major attraction for many players trying out blackjack apps. However, it’s important to understand how these offers work in practice, especially when it comes to real money play.
Types of Bonuses
- Deposit Match Bonuses: The app matches a percentage of your initial deposit, giving you extra funds to play with.
- No Deposit Bonuses: Some platforms offer a small bonus just for signing up, allowing you to try blackjack without risking your own money.
- Cashback Offers: A percentage of your losses over a set period is returned to you as bonus funds.
- Blackjack-Specific Promotions: These may include leaderboard competitions, prize draws, or enhanced payouts for certain hands.
Wagering Requirements and Terms
Almost all bonuses come with terms and conditions. Wagering requirements specify how many times you must play through the bonus amount before you can withdraw any winnings. Some apps may exclude blackjack from bonus play or contribute only a percentage of each bet towards wagering requirements due to the game’s relatively low house edge. Always review the fine print to avoid surprises.
Game Selection: Classic, Live Dealer, and More
Blackjack apps offer a variety of game types to suit different preferences:
- Classic Blackjack: The traditional game against a computer dealer, often with several rule variations.
- European and Atlantic City Blackjack: Regional variants that may differ in rules regarding the number of decks, dealer actions, or splitting pairs.
- Multi-Hand Blackjack: Play multiple hands simultaneously for a faster-paced experience.
- Live Dealer Blackjack: Streamed in real-time from a casino studio, live dealer games combine the convenience of mobile play with the atmosphere of a real casino. You interact with a human dealer and other players via chat, making it a social and immersive option.
Each variant has its own nuances, and some apps provide detailed guides or demo modes to help you learn the rules before wagering real money.

Licensing, Security, and Fair Play
When playing blackjack for real money, safety should be a top priority. Licensed operators are required to adhere to strict regulations regarding fairness, data protection, and responsible gambling. Here’s what to look for:
- Licensing: Check for certification from recognised authorities such as the UK Gambling Commission, Malta Gaming Authority, or Gibraltar Regulatory Authority.
- Game Fairness: Reputable apps use Random Number Generators (RNGs) for digital games and independent auditing to ensure fair outcomes.
- Data Security: Look for SSL encryption and strong privacy policies to protect your personal and financial information.
- Responsible Gambling Tools: Features such as deposit limits, self-exclusion, and access to support services help you stay in control of your play.
Players interested in exploring options beyond UK-licensed platforms, such as betting sites without GamStop restrictions, should exercise extra caution, as these sites may not offer the same level of regulatory oversight or player protection.
